I noticed that in your scratchpad / draft / alternative article User:Ak7/Validity_of_Astrology you have the categories still activated, so it's showing up in Category:Pseudoscience and a couple of others. Could I suggest that you deactivate them (by putting a colon before 'Category' in the link) until such time as the article is in the mainspace rather than the userspace? (As per WP:CG, "If you copy an article to your user namespace (for example, as a temporary draft or in response to an edit war) you should decategorize it".)
